EBSCO is a company the library partners with to provide many different research databases.  EBSCOhost is the interface used to search these databases. Some of the most popular library databases provided through EBSCO are:

  • Academic Search Complete (many different subjects covered)
  • CINAHL (Nursing)
  • Business Source Premier
  • ERIC (Education)
